moovelgroup was a pioneering company in the Mobility-as-a-Service (MaaS) sector, operating as a subsidiary of Daimler AG (now Mercedes-Benz Group). It focused on developing digital solutions to simplify urban mobility, offering apps that allowed users to search, book, and pay for various transportation options, including public transit, car-sharing, bike-sharing, and ride-hailing services. Key products included the moovel app in Germany and ReachNow in North America (operated by moovel North America). While the moovel brand has largely been integrated into other ventures or discontinued following strategic realignments and acquisitions (such as the merger of Daimler and BMW's mobility services into YOUR NOW, and the acquisition of its B2B transit business by Swiftly Inc.), its contributions laid significant groundwork for the MaaS industry.

moovelgroup primarily operated with a significant presence in Europe (with a strong focus on Germany) and North America (United States). Its global functions revolved around developing and deploying Mobility-as-a-Service (MaaS) platforms. This included software engineering for multimodal journey planning and mobile ticketing apps, establishing partnerships with cities and public transit agencies, data analytics to understand and optimize urban mobility patterns, and marketing its integrated transportation solutions. While the moovel brand's direct global presence has diminished due to strategic restructuring and acquisitions, its technological innovations and MaaS concepts have had a lasting influence on the global urban mobility sector.

Mass Transit Magazine • October 27, 2020
Swiftly Inc., through its parent company Strategic Mapping Inc., acquired the North American B2B business unit of moovel. This included its widely adopted products for public transit agencies, such as a mobility analytics platform and automatic passenger counting solutions, enhancing Swiftly's offerings in the transit tech space....more
GeekWire • May 19, 2020
ReachNow, the car-sharing and mobility service operated by moovel North America (a joint venture of BMW and Daimler), announced its shutdown in Seattle and Portland. This decision was part of a broader strategic realignment of the YOUR NOW mobility services....more
Mercedes-Benz Group Media • February 22, 2019
Daimler AG and BMW Group officially launched their comprehensive joint mobility company, branded as YOUR NOW. This €1 billion venture consolidated their existing services in car-sharing (Share Now), ride-hailing (Free Now), parking (Park Now), charging (Charge Now), and multimodal platforms (Reach Now, into which moovel's MaaS expertise was integrated)....more
Daimler Global Media Site (Archival) • September 4, 2015
Daimler announced the launch of its new mobility app 'moovel,' which allowed users to compare various mobility options like car2go, Flinkster, Deutsche Bahn, and taxis, and book and pay for them directly. This marked a significant step for Daimler in the MaaS market....more
